Core Viewpoint - The article discusses the role of SARM1 in axonal degeneration and its activation mechanism, highlighting its significance in neurodegenerative diseases and potential therapeutic strategies [2][7]. Group 1: Mechanism of SARM1 Activation - SARM1 is a key executor of axonal degeneration, activated through its TIR domain's NADase activity, leading to NAD⁺ depletion [2]. - The activation process involves NMN initiating SARM1's base exchange activity, forming covalent adducts with ADP-ribose, which promotes the assembly of superhelical SARM1 filaments [5]. - These filaments eventually coalesce into stable phase-separated assemblies with full enzymatic activity upon reaching a solubility limit [5]. Group 2: Implications for Therapeutic Strategies - The findings reveal a molecular mechanism that confines SARM1 activation to damaged axons, providing new insights for developing neuroprotective strategies targeting SARM1 [7]. - Interestingly, several clinical-stage inhibitors targeting the SARM1 TIR domain paradoxically promote its activation by forming similar adducts [6].
